In this episode, Tom Nelson explores a deeper kind of forgetfulness — not missed meetings or emails, but forgetting God’s presence in your everyday work.
Through the story of Moses and the burning bush, Tom shows how even ordinary workplaces can become holy ground when we recognise that God is already there. The challenge isn’t that God is absent — it’s that we’re often inattentive.
You’ll discover:
Why forgetting God at work is more serious than you think
How your workplace can become a place of encounter with God
What “burning bush moments” might look like in everyday life
Simple practices to help you stay aware of God’s presence
Because your work isn’t just a place you go — it’s a place where God is already at work.
